Transaction 985048bc11017b73b557a6043a02601464da41201ca6459a3f67a551777ad285
1 Input
1 Outputs
- 985048bc11017b73b557a6043a02601464da41201ca6459a3f67a551777ad285:0
value 280389904
address 1Lvdc4ahunqDDiB9PbkBnw4mTh1AyTU9Je